    17  """
    18  Given a target-files zipfile, produces an image zipfile suitable for
    19  use with 'fastboot update'.
    20  
    21  Usage:  img_from_target_files [flags] input_target_files output_image_zip
    22  
    23    -z  (--bootable_zip)
    24        Include only the bootable images (eg 'boot' and 'recovery') in
    25        the output.
    26  
    27  """

    29  from __future__ import print_function
    30  
    31  import sys
    32  
    33  if sys.hexversion < 0x02070000:
    34    print("Python 2.7 or newer is required.", file=sys.stderr)
    35    sys.exit(1)
    36  
    37  import os
    38  import shutil
    39  import zipfile
    40  
    41  import common
    42  
    43  OPTIONS = common.OPTIONS
    44  
    45  
    46  def CopyInfo(output_zip):
    47    """Copy the android-info.txt file from the input to the output."""
    48    common.ZipWrite(
    49        output_zip, os.path.join(OPTIONS.input_tmp, "OTA", "android-info.txt"),
    50        "android-info.txt")
    51  
    52  
    53  def main(argv):
    54    bootable_only = [False]
    55  
    56    def option_handler(o, _):
    57      if o in ("-z", "--bootable_zip"):
    58        bootable_only[0] = True
    59      else:
    60        return False
    61      return True
    62  
    63    args = common.ParseOptions(argv, __doc__,
    64                               extra_opts="z",
    65                               extra_long_opts=["bootable_zip"],
    66                               extra_option_handler=option_handler)
    67  
    68    bootable_only = bootable_only[0]
    69  
    70    if len(args) != 2:
    71      common.Usage(__doc__)
    72      sys.exit(1)
    73  
    74    OPTIONS.input_tmp = common.UnzipTemp(args[0], ["IMAGES/*", "OTA/*"])
    75    output_zip = zipfile.ZipFile(args[1], "w", compression=zipfile.ZIP_DEFLATED)
    76    CopyInfo(output_zip)
    77  
    78    try:
    79      images_path = os.path.join(OPTIONS.input_tmp, "IMAGES")
    80      # A target-files zip must contain the images since Lollipop.
    81      assert os.path.exists(images_path)
    82      for image in sorted(os.listdir(images_path)):
    83        if bootable_only and image not in ("boot.img", "recovery.img"):
    84          continue
    85        if not image.endswith(".img"):
    86          continue
    87        if image == "recovery-two-step.img":
    88          continue
    89        common.ZipWrite(output_zip, os.path.join(images_path, image), image)
    90  
    91    finally:
    92      print("cleaning up...")
    93      common.ZipClose(output_zip)
    94      shutil.rmtree(OPTIONS.input_tmp)
    95  
    96    print("done.")
    97  
    98  
    99  if __name__ == '__main__':
   100    try:
   101      common.CloseInheritedPipes()
   102      main(sys.argv[1:])
   103    except common.ExternalError as e:
   104      print("\n   ERROR: %s\n" % (e,))
   105      sys.exit(1)
